The Level 2 Certificate in Youth Work Practice aims to support the skills and knowledge needed to become a competent Assistant Support Youth Worker. This provides practitioners with a qualification that embraces National Occupational Standards for youth work and their mandatory competencies containing knowledge requirements and levels of skill.
